Troubleshooting Common Issues

  • Touchscreen Not Working: You flashed the wrong LCD driver. You must find a firmware variant specifically for your screen size/resolution.
  • Stuck on Boot Logo: This indicates a failed flash. You will likely need to use the PC method (PhoenixSuit) to recover the device.
  • No Sound: Check if the update changed your audio output settings from "Speaker" to "Line Out" in the factory settings menu (usually code 8888 or 3368 in the settings search bar).
